#7bd366 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bd366 is composed of 48.2% red, 82.7%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.7%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 108.4 degrees, a saturation of 55.3% and a lightness of 61.4%. #7bd366 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ffcc with #00a700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7bd366 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bd366 has RGB values of R:123, G:211,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 8115046.
